The Case for the Pediatric Cardiologist-Informaticist.
Javier J Lasa1,2, Brian Han3, Andrew Y Shin3
1Division of Cardiology, Children's Medical Center, UT Southwestern Medical Center, 1925 Medical District Dr, Dallas, TX, 75235, USA. Javier.Lasa@UTSouthwestern.edu.
Clinical informatics is vital for modern pediatric cardiology. The pediatric cardiologist-informaticist role integrates technology and clinical expertise for improved child heart care delivery and research.

Background:
- Digital technologies have revolutionized healthcare delivery over 30 years.
- Electronic medical records (EMR) are now universal, increasing data generation.
- Physician informaticists require multi-dimensional expertise in IT, data science, and healthcare law.
Purpose of the Study:
- Introduce clinical informatics to pediatric cardiology.
- Highlight the essential role of the pediatric cardiologist-informaticist.
- Discuss technology optimization for pediatric cardiac care.
Main Methods:
- Perspective manuscript outlining the evolution of clinical informatics.
- Focus on the integration of technology in pediatric cardiology workflows.
- Discussing the development of specialized healthcare technology.
Main Results:
- The role of physician informaticists has evolved significantly.
- Pediatric cardiology benefits greatly from healthcare technology integration.
- Nuanced understanding is needed for congenital and acquired heart disease data.
Conclusions:
- The pediatric cardiologist-informaticist is essential for modern pediatric cardiac care.
- Optimizing pediatric cardiology-specific technology is crucial.
- This integration enhances care delivery, research, and quality improvement.
